**”From time to time I have to close my eyes and look away”: Mike Woodson Reveals Indiana Hoosiers Star Trey Galloway’s Rule-Breaking Tendencies**
In a recent interview, Indiana Hoosiers head coach Mike Woodson opened up about the challenges of coaching one of his standout players, Trey Galloway, highlighting the star’s occasional rule-breaking tendencies. Although Galloway’s energy and enthusiasm on the court make him a valuable asset to the team, Woodson admitted that there are moments when the player’s unrestrained playstyle requires a bit of intervention.
Galloway, a dynamic guard known for his aggressive defensive play and fearless drives to the basket, has established himself as one of the top players in the Hoosiers’ lineup. His athleticism and intensity have made him a fan favorite, and his contributions on both ends of the floor are often game-changing. However, as with many high-energy players, Galloway’s passion can sometimes spill over into reckless decisions that go against the team’s tactical structure.
Mike Woodson, who has built a reputation for his disciplined coaching style, emphasized that Galloway’s enthusiasm is a double-edged sword. While the player’s tenacity and drive to succeed are admirable, they can sometimes manifest in risky plays that put the team’s strategy in jeopardy. “From time to time, I have to close my eyes and look away,” Woodson said with a chuckle. “Trey’s a great player, but sometimes he gets a little ahead of himself. He wants to make something happen, but the timing isn’t always right.”
Woodson’s comment speaks to the balance every coach must strike between allowing players to express their creativity and ensuring they stick to the team’s game plan. Galloway’s rule-breaking tendencies are often seen when he attempts high-risk maneuvers, like forcing an extra pass, overcommitting on defense, or taking ill-advised shots. These moments, though rare, can lead to turnovers or defensive breakdowns that might cost the Hoosiers crucial points.
However, Woodson isn’t frustrated with Galloway’s style of play; rather, he recognizes it as part of the player’s competitive nature. Woodson’s coaching philosophy is one that values adaptability and growth, and he has worked closely with Galloway to channel his impulsiveness into more calculated risks. “He’s got the right mindset; he’s just got to rein it in sometimes. I trust that he’ll get better at picking his spots,” Woodson said.
